On the subject of Migrants...

I just remembered the book, "Cajas de carton" relatos de la vida peregrina de un nino campesino. It's a series of stories/ memoirs by Francisco Jimenez about his life growing up in the migrant camps in mainly California, I believe. It's a short read, 123 pages. I believe it's set in the late 40's early 50's, but still applicable, I'd think. It might have been written in English and then translated to Spanish. The version I have is in Spanish. It's a moving book.
